Ceiling Prices. The individual Net Tire Prices (after the applicable GBPL Discount is applied to the approved Government Book Price) and individual Optional Related Service Prices contained or referenced in the Section 7.1, Price Sheet & Ordering Instructions, Authorized Price List, will be the not-to-exceed Ceiling Prices under the Contract. Unless stated otherwise herein, the Ceiling Prices for the Tires and Optional Related Services individually include: all profit, administrative charges / fees, Authorized Dealer preparation charges / fees, environmental charges / fees (except Waste Tire Fee, per Section 5.8), packing charges / fees, handling charges / fees, freight charges / fees, shipping charges / fees, delivery charges / fees to any point within the State of Florida, warranty charges / fees, shop charges / fees, and any other charges or fees necessary to provide the Tire or Optional Related Service according to the requirements, specifications, terms, and conditions, exclusive of taxes. Where a Ceiling Price is a Net Tire Price, the Net Tire Price shall be calculated by applying the applicable GBPL Discount from Section 7.1, Price Sheet & Ordering Instructions, to the individual Tire’s approved Government Book Price and rounding to the nearest whole cent. For example, if the applicable GBPL Discount is 50.00% and the individual Tire’s Government Book Price is $147.59, then the Net Tire Price will be $73.80 [$147.59 – 50.00% = $73.795 = $73.80 (as rounded to the nearest whole cent)]. Additionally, the Contractor may, is encouraged to, and under certain circumstances (per Section 5.9, Authorized Price List) shall be required by the Department to provide Net Down Prices for contracted Tires. A Net Down Price is where the Contractor provides a specific Tire with a price lower than the contractually required Net Tire Price (Ceiling Price). For example, if the Net Tire Price is calculated at $73.80, the Net Down Price may be provided by the Contractor at a lower price, $55.00. Net Down Prices shall not exceed the Net Tire Price (Ceiling Prices) for the respective Tires. Eligible Users may negotiate Net Tire Prices, Net Down Prices, and Optional Related Service Prices for the contracted Tires and Optional Related Services with the Contractor and Authorized Dealer, provided the negotiated prices do not exceed the Ceiling Prices for the respective Tire or Optional Related Service.   • Contingent Price Adjustment It is the policy of the State of Oregon that unprocessed timber shall not be exported from lands owned or managed by the STATE or any of its political subdivisions or agencies, in accordance with the terms of current federal law and the Constitution and the laws of the State of Oregon. PURCHASER specifically agrees that Section 1 is a material term of this contract and is part of the consideration offered to STATE in return for STATE's performance. In the event that any federal law or state constitutional provision or law or any provision of this contract concerning export of unprocessed timber is declared invalid by any court or administrative tribunal, PURCHASER agrees to pay to STATE a contingent price in the amount of the difference between the purchase price set forth in this section and the price obtained by PURCHASER for the exported unprocessed timber. The default provisions of OAR 629-032-0000 through 629-032-0070 shall not apply to exported unprocessed timber. In the event that timber made available under this contract is exported in violation of this contract, PURCHASER shall be in material breach of the contract. STATE shall be entitled to cease performance of the contract and recover, in addition to the adjusted price set out above, a further sum estimated to compensate for administrative expense and the economic impact of the violation upon the State and its citizens. In no case shall this additional amount be less than $10,000 per incident.

  • Unit Prices If unit prices are stated in the Contract Documents or subsequently agreed upon, and if the quantities originally contemplated are so changed in a Change Order that application of the agreed unit prices to the quantities of work proposed will cause substantial inequity to the Owner or the Contractor, the applicable unit prices shall be equitably adjusted as provided in the Special Conditions or as agreed to by the parties and incorporated into the Change Order.
